Canada changes definition of “parent” for the 21st century

Here is some interesting news, written by Shelby Trevenot, posted on CIC News July 16, 2020  “A loophole in Canadian Citizenship law that prevented some parents from passing on citizenship to their children has been closed to support the needs of modern families. Canadian citizenship law is catching up with the times after Quebec Superior Court ruled that the non-biological, legal children of Canadians can … Continue reading Canada changes definition of “parent” for the 21st century

Hear Plants!!

Art project gives voice to plants at Assiniboine Park Conservatory “Winnipeg artist is using the electric currents in plants to create music… As the Assiniboine Park Conservatory gets ready to close down for good this spring, Helga Jakobson is giving a voice to the plants who call it home.”  Read and hear the sound of plants that may know they will soon be separated.
